Abstract
The invention discloses a hot air circulating type trolley gas preheating furnace, and belongs to the technical field of gas heating furnaces. The technical scheme is characterized in that a sealed and uniform-temperature type trolley gas preheating furnace comprises a furnace body, a furnace door, an air preheating device, gas heat supply devices and a hot air circulating device, wherein a trolley device and the furnace body are sealed through a pressing device; the air preheating device consists of an air inlet pipe, a preheating chamber, a U-shaped communicating pipe, a heat exchange pipe and an air supply pipe; each of the gas heat supply devices consists of a gas chamber and a gas burner; the gas burners are fixed on the side walls of the gas chambers; the hot air circulating device consists of a circulating fan, an air outlet and an air inlet. The hot air circulating type trolley gas preheating furnace is precisely manufactured, and is practical, safe and reliable in operation; furthermore, the hot air circulating type trolley gas preheating furnace is low in pollution and high in working efficiency, and can uniformly heat workpieces in the furnace, thus achieving higher furnace temperature uniformity.
